Jim Ed Brown and Helen Cornelius, one of country music’s top duets until they broke up in 1980, announced in Nashville last week that they will reunite for a national concert tour. The duo’s top hits included the No. 1 “I Don’t Want to Have to Marry You” in 1976, “Born Believer,” “If It Ain’t Love by Now” and “Saying Hello, Saying I Love You, Saying Goodby.” The tour starts March 19 at the Little Nashville Opry in Nashville, Ind.
